Consolidation Strategies for 2026 Budget plans

The difference in between a personal debt consolidation loan and a not-for-profit management strategy is significant for anybody looking to stabilize their finances in the surrounding area. A debt consolidation loan is basically a brand-new credit line used to settle existing ones. While this can streamline payments, it often requires a high credit score to protect a favorable rate. On the other hand, a DMP organized through an agency authorized by the U.S. Department of Justice does not depend on securing new financial obligation. Instead, it depends on the firm's existing collaborations with financial organizations to decrease expenses on current balances.

Long-Term Benefits of Payment Streamlining

The primary goal of simplifying month-to-month payments is to recover control over one's discretionary income. When several high-interest accounts are active, a large portion of every dollar goes toward interest rather than principal. By negotiating these rates down-- in some cases to no or near-zero portions-- the repayment timeline is cut by years. This effectiveness is what enables families in Evansville Credit Card Debt Consolidation to pivot from financial obligation repayment to wealth building.

Individuals browsing for Debt Relief for Evansville Residents ought to try to find firms that offer a clear charge structure and a history of successful creditor negotiations. The 2026 market has lots of for-profit financial obligation settlement companies that might guarantee quick outcomes but typically leave the consumer in a worse position due to high costs and aggressive methods. The 501(c)(3) nonprofit model differs by offering free preliminary counseling and topped month-to-month charges for those who choose to go into a management program.
